Section 58-41-19 - Insurance arrangements permitted

Ask AI about this
58-41-19. Insurance arrangements permitted.The requirement of subdivision 58-41-17(5) shall not prohibit a health maintenance organization from obtaining insurance or making other arrangements:(1)For the cost of providing to any enrollee comprehensive health maintenance services, the aggregate value of which exceeds five thousand dollars in any year;(2)For the cost of providing comprehensive health care services to its members on a nonelective emergency basis, or while they are outside the area served by the organization; or(3)For not more than ninety-five percent of the amount by which the health maintenance organization's costs for any of its fiscal years exceeds one hundred five percent of its income for such fiscal years. Source: SL 1974, ch 321, §10 (5).
